Post by secret.simon » Fri Jan 13, 2017 2:57 pm

Be aware that the UK government has tightened the regulation on the Surinder Singh route and expressly states that it does not apply if it is used to get around the UK Immigration Rules. So, if the wife's immigration applications have been rejected twice, the SS route may not do much good either.
